About Me

Am Bilha Mutola . I come from Nakuru , live in an estate called Race course. It is near Carol Academy school , Nakuru.I come from a family of eight , and am the first born.I am a trained teacher though , currently teaching part time.Am a graduate of Kenyatta University.
I love being my own boss, hence the need to start a business.Am enjoying what am doing.
From the proceeds of the business , i was able to buy a plot and household goods. Am also paying my brothers school fees in high school.
Business in Nakuru town is good ,since the population has really picked up. So , with this loan i will be able to expand my business.

My Business

The business is doing okay, hence i will use the profits to repay the loan. Am running a small hotel in town. The demand is huge as i serve fast foods. The business of food has been and will always be good.I also serve traditional foods , people love this type of food , so the demand is huge.
I have many customers , so i need to expand and add more variety of menu so that i can attract more customers.
The profits are huge and i have used some of the profits to restock .
The only risk i have seen is that , when customers come and there is no service they tend to go to the other competitors and to me this is not good for business.My monthly revenue after i have paid my bills is Ksh. 35,000. I intend to use the profits to repay my loan.

Loan Proposal

Thank you Zidisha Organization for the good work you are doing.This is my second loan, having used well the first loan to set up a small hotel , specializing in traditional dishes. This second loan , i intend to add two ovens/cookers , one traditional ,this one is going to be prepared by a traditional builder, while the second will be a modern one. The traditional oven will cost fairly Ksh. 7,000, while the modern one will cost approximately Ksh. 17,000, So , the total cost will be approximately Ksh. 24,000. These two ovens /cookers , will enable me to prepare some of the meals which require baking. I have been using an old one , which has kept on malfunctioning. Therefore with the two cookers (small type) , i believe my hotel business will do much better.
